Transponder Keys
If your vehicle is equipped with a transponder system it makes use of a special microchip to communicate with the engine. This is a measure to protect your car from theft because it won't be able to start the car without the original keys. The chip is programmed by your dealer, and you'll only be able to obtain an alternative from them or an authorized locksmith. The key blank can be duplicated. It works with any ignitions equipped with a Transponder.
This kind of key is more expensive than a standard metal key but it offers additional security to your vehicle. It also makes it much more difficult for an old-school car thief or a novice to take the car by wiring it hot. It's not foolproof, as car thieves are always finding new methods to start cars, even if using transponder keys.
If you don't want to spend more money for the extra security that a transponder key offers the user, a non-transponder is an affordable alternative. These keys function similar to standard 10 cut keys and can be used in all ignitions, with the exception for the PASSLOCK and MATS systems.

Keyless Entry
Keyless entry lets you unlock your car with no key. It operates by sending a radio signal from your key fob to a receiver inside your car. This unlocks the door and then starts the engine. Some systems also let you open the rear hatch and trunk. You can buy a car with this feature or install an aftermarket kit in your vehicle.
These kits can be purchased from a variety of stores on the internet, or at some dealerships for cars. The kits range from the basic one that only unlocks doors to more advanced models that include remote starting and smartphone integration. Some models come with an alarm built in. Before you decide to add this feature to your vehicle, go through the instruction manual and determine whether it will work on the vehicle you have.
Some experts think that these systems can be hackable and make them less secure than traditional keys for cars. However, many manufacturers have developed technologies which should stop keyless car theft. These systems have the sleep mode which blocks the transmission of the key signal when it is not in use for a time.
If you're planning to add this feature, use a high-quality product and carefully follow the instructions. You'll probably need the wire cutter/stripper, soldering iron, electrical tape, and harnesses for the installation. Make sure to disconnect the car battery before starting and ensure you are following safety precautions when working using power tools.
